Chapter 48 - Chapter 48: Enhancement and New Abilities

Except for the unlucky fellow who had fallen off the cliff, Henry collected 95 human corpses and 95 horse carcasses, occupying about 44 cubic meters of space.

Each horse's volume was approximately 0.4 cubic meters, including saddles and other equipment hanging on the horses.

Adding yesterday's 9 released souls, plus 5 gate guards and 4 sentries, that meant he had released 123 guards total.

The factory still had nearly 100 guards inside, plus at least two machine guns.

This would be difficult!

Henry took advantage of the remaining daylight to turn back and search for his horse on the main road.

Fortunately, the horse hadn't run far. After walking five or six hundred meters, Henry found it.

After all, with a hill between them and being a war horse accustomed to gunfire, it hadn't been too badly spooked by the explosions and gunshots.

Henry mounted the horse.

By now it was almost completely dark. He took a horse lantern from his space, lit it, and hung it under the horse's neck on the side.

Henry could leave now and return to town. He believed the enemy wouldn't dare ambush him tomorrow.

But there was no guarantee they wouldn't attack Fresco Town after he left, though the probability was small.

Although Mayor William was no pushover, Henry should handle problems he had created himself.

Moreover, Henry had originally planned to shut down the McKinley family's mining operations anyway.

Since they were now mortal enemies, he definitely needed to strike first and cripple them.

So Henry decided to continue working overtime tonight.

But there was no need to rush - normally they wouldn't flee.

Henry rode back two or three kilometers and stopped at the side of a hill over fifty meters high. When coming here, he had noticed a small cave about two meters deep, roughly 1.8 meters high and 1.5 meters wide.

After dismounting, Henry positioned himself with his back to the hill and took out that granite stone from his space, placing it three meters to his left, then took out two similarly sized stones and placed them four meters in front and three meters to his right.

Then he led the horse into this framework and tied the reins to the left stone.

Henry took out another horse lantern from his space, lit it, and placed it on top of the front stone.

This way the light could illuminate ten meters away, and with Henry's eyesight, seeing twenty to thirty meters would be no problem.

Henry walked back to the cave entrance, took out a table and chair set, and took out a large copper kettle filled with hot water, pouring a large bowl and placing it on the table.

After storing the copper kettle, Henry sat in the chair and began studying the upgraded release progress bar.

The release progress bar had reached Level 3 at 1.34%.

Below were 100 gray pearls, 64 white pearls, 3 green pearls, plus 203 gray pearl shells, 71 white pearl shells, and 4 green pearl shells.

Tonight alone had added 1 green pearl, 45 white pearls, and 69 gray pearls, indicating the unlucky fellow who fell off the cliff was also counted.

But among the 115 newly added release pearls, only one green pearl and one white pearl had skill or talent halos flowing.

Upgrading the progress bar to Level 4 would require 10,000 gray pearls - this would take quite a long time.

The latest change was indeed another addition to the panel.

[Talents: Warning LV1, Super Vision LV1, Super Reaction LV1, Strong Kidneys LV1, Divine Speed LV1]

Henry focused his mind on each talent and immediately received feedback.

Warning LV1: Sense danger one second in advance and preliminarily predict actions that cause danger. Upgrading to LV2 requires energy equivalent to 1000 gray pearls.

Super Vision LV1: Vision and dynamic vision are 5 times that of ordinary people, with blurry night vision. Upgrading to LV2 requires energy equivalent to 400 gray pearls.

Super Reaction LV1: When mentally focused, reaction speed is 5 times that of ordinary people, lasting 1 second with 1-hour cooldown, and subsequent duration decreases by half each time. Upgrading to LV2 requires energy equivalent to 400 gray pearls.

Strong Kidneys LV1: Kidney power additionally increased by double. Upgrading to LV2 requires energy equivalent to 200 gray pearls.

Divine Speed LV1: Agility and movement speed additionally increased by 20%. Upgrading to LV2 requires energy equivalent to 400 gray pearls.

The panel contained energy equivalent to 450 gray pearls, plus the 196 gray pearl energy stored on the panel, totaling 646 release pearl energy units.

Except for Warning, all these talents were flashing, meaning they could be upgraded.

Strong Kidneys LV1 didn't need consideration for now.

Henry's constitution had already been enhanced twice, making him far more powerful than ordinary people.

This Strong Kidneys LV1 talent doubled his kidney power again.

Henry felt this was sufficient for use - he might never need to upgrade this talent.

Among the remaining three, Henry quickly made his decision.

He first drank the cooled water in one gulp, then stored the bowl, and focused his mind on the release pearl shells, receiving feedback - when touching, using intent to fuse shells into non-human creatures would allow them to be stored in space, with creatures maintaining their state when collected.

The specific number of shells consumed was determined by the creature's constitution and intelligence.

Henry was overjoyed and immediately approached the nearby horse, touching its neck with his right hand.

Instantly he knew one gray pearl shell could store this horse for 2,160 hours. He could take the horse out midway, stopping the timer, and resume timing when stored again.

He immediately used his intent to fuse one gray pearl shell into the horse.

After the gray pearl shell instantly merged into the horse, he untied the reins and stored both horse and lantern in his space.

Then he stored the table and chair, picked up the lantern, collected the three stones, and entered the cave, placing the lantern on the ground and carefully inspecting the cave without finding anything amiss.

Someone had apparently stayed here before - there were still burn marks on the cave walls.

Henry placed two granite stones side by side at the cave entrance, then placed another granite stone horizontally on top, perfectly sealing the entrance. He then placed a pile of ammunition boxes to block the opening, leaving only small gaps for air.

Finally, Henry placed a chair on the ground, checked the time on his pocket watch, then stored the lantern.

The cave immediately became pitch black.

He focused his mind and silently recited: Use 30 white pearls without skills and 54 gray pearls to upgrade Super Vision.

Instantly, these release pearls emitted light and merged into the panel, which then released milky white light that merged into Henry's eyes.

Henry felt his eyes were soaking in sweet dew, unprecedentedly comfortable. His entire eye area was warm, while his eyeballs felt cool, and finally slightly itchy.

He didn't know how much time passed before Henry opened his eyes. In the pitch-black cave, it was as if two bolts of lightning flashed. The outlines of bullet boxes and stones at the cave entrance were very clear, as if seen in daylight.

The panel showed Super Vision LV2, and feedback told him his vision and dynamic vision had become ten times that of ordinary people, with night vision capability. However, night vision provided vision and dynamic vision similar to ordinary people's daytime sight.

Henry took out his gold pocket watch and found 2 minutes had passed.

He removed the bullet boxes and stones from the cave entrance, walked outside, and released the horse from his space - the lantern was still lit around its neck. Then he mounted and headed toward the smelting plant.
